2014 Outlander Boasts KBB's Best Mid-Size SUV/Crossover Title

The 2014 Mitsubishi Outlander has earned the title of Best Mid-Size SUV/Crossover in Kelley Blue Book’s annual 5-Year Cost to Own Awards, affirming its status as the most affordable vehicle in its segment over the course of a half-decade.

We’ll happily let Mitsubishi Motors North America’s (MMNA) Executive Vice President Don Swearingen do the talking here:

“We are very proud to see that our all-new 2014 Outlander model has won the distinguished ‘5-Year Cost to Own Award: Mid-Size SUV/Crossover’ from Kelley Blue Book – a very welcome industry prize. And since our outgoing last-generation Outlander was also a recipient of the award, we are pleased with its continued success.

“More importantly, this honor represents a win for our customers as well, who experience meaningful cost-savings to own and operate as well the high degree of safety it provides, thanks to its ‘Top Safety Pick+’ award by the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ety (IIHS).”
